An alternative to the use of large areas offer beamer or conventional film projections on a projection screen (2).

For recordings of the type (2) is a correspondingly large Distance to the screen as well as a weak light intensity disadvantageous. Another disadvantage in both (1) and in (2) is the defined playing surface, which must be as level as possible.

Both the length of the tubes and the distance between the tubes roar are variable. The tubes are hollow inside, in them is the wiring (power supply, playback cable etc.). The LEDs are together at the end of the plastic tubes with a rounded, adjustable diffuser (like a cap) attached, so that the light spot can also radiate laterally. The recording is controlled by a central input device. Depending on the type of LEDs used can monochrome (monochrome LEDs) as well as colored (for RGB LEDs) movies, videos, etc. represent.
